Sunscreen may help protect you from the sun… but earlier this week, the state of Hawaii became the first to ban certain sunscreen chemicals because of their threat to coral reefs.

The ban goes into effect in 2021 and will include sunscreens containing oxybenzone and octinoxate.  Both chemicals filter UV rays… but a nonprofit scientific organization also found that  the chemicals cause bleaching, deformities, DNA damage and ultimately death in coral after it’s washed off people in the water.  One of the chief scientists backing the ban, said the chemicals also lower the coral’s resilience to the impact of climate change.

A healthy diet can do many things for our health… now a new scientific review is showing how beneficial it can be for our eyesight as well.

The review looked at 18 high-quality studies and showed that diet may affect risk of development and progression of age-related macular degeneration.  Both the Mediterranean and Oriental diet were linked to a decreased risk of AMD where a typical Western diet and an increased association with AMD.

Consuming vegetables rich in carotenoids as well as fatty fish was also shown to be beneficial for those at risk of macular degeneration.

And finally fasting is showing another potential benefit… this time for people with multiple sclerosis.

Research out of St. Louis will start a study on humans based on results of a similar study on mice.  That study had mice with MS-like symptoms fast every other day.  Other mice were allowed to eat freely.  Those that fasted were less likely to develop signs of MS damage, like difficulty walking, limb weakness and paralysis.

The mice study also found that the fasting mice had a more diverse micro biome and more of the probiotic bacteria, Lactobacillus… which has previously been linked to milder MS symptoms.
